Leeds will need to significantly improve their teams to survive in the Premier League next season, and this is one position that goalkeepers will have to deal with during the upcoming transfer period.

Iranian Meslier has no longer been relied on by Leeds officials, so he has to replace him this summer. There are links to Angus Gunn and Nick Pope, among other things, and now several other names have been added to the mix.

Aaron Ramsdale’s Leeds Eye’s Summer Moves

Aaron Ramsdale has been nominated by Newcastle United and West Ham United (photo: Dan Mulan/Getty Images).

According to The Daily Mail (via TBR Football), Leeds added Caoimhin Kelleher, Sam Johnstone and Aaron Ramsdale to their goalkeeper shopping list before the summer transfer window on Sunday. And of the three, the latter is the most impressive signature.

Previously, Ramsdale revealed that he had been tossed a coin at him by Leeds Supporters during a match at Elland Road. The 27-year-old from Yorkshire opened this in a 2022 interview with former Manchester United goalkeeper Ben Foster.

Ramsdale signed Southampton from Arsenal on a deal worth £18 million last summer, but is set to leave St. Mary in 2025. His relegation release clause is currently active, and many clubs are said to be interested in keeping him in the Premier League.

Ramsdale could be a good signing for Leeds, but he may be the least popular with his supporters, but considering this incident as well as his three releases from the Premier League (bournemouth, Sheffield United and Southampton).
